This material is a sturdy, biobased mixture made entirely from organic waste such as spent coffee grounds, casein – a milk protein and water. It is pressed into moulds and dried using a dehydrator, without any chemical additives. The result is a strong, natural sheet material, perfect for creating flat (2D) shapes.
Although it becomes very durable once dried, it’s difficult to work with in 3D as it tends to warp. That’s why it is mainly used to create flat sheets, which are then shaped using cookie cutters. This material is fully compostable and biodegradable, and is currently used in the From Waste to Wonder workshops, where children create playful and artistic objects, while learning about sustainability and circular design.
